AQST · 10-Q filed August 11, 2026

AQST earnings analysis

What we found in AQST's 10-Q: the parts that mattered, the offsets in the same document, and what the company said about what comes next.

Our reading of the filing · Free to read, no account needed

Aquestive delivered Q2 revenue of $13.819 million, beating consensus by $2.119 million and growing approximately 38% year over year, while gross margin rose to 71%. However, diluted EPS of $(0.18) worsened sequentially and year over year, primarily reflecting a $11.7 million debt extinguishment charge. Full-year 2026 revenue guidance remained $46 million-$50 million, but liquidity and financing remain important risks.

Revenue beat estimates and grew year over year
Q2 revenue was $13.819 million, $2.119 million above the $11.700 million consensus estimate. Revenue increased approximately 38% from $10 million in Q2 2025 but declined approximately 1% from $14 million in Q1 2026.
Gross margin improved year over year
Gross margin was 71%, up 16.6 percentage points from 54.4% in Q2 2025, although down 5.0 points from 76.0% in Q1 2026.
Adjusted EBITDA and outlook maintained
Management reported non-GAAP adjusted EBITDA loss of $5.2 million for the quarter, while maintaining full-year 2026 revenue guidance of $46 million-$50 million.
No material control deficiencies reported
Management concluded that disclosure controls were effective as of June 30, 2026, and reported no changes in internal control over financial reporting that materially affected, or were reasonably likely to materially affect, controls during the quarter.

Debt extinguishment charge pressured EPS
Q2 diluted EPS was $(0.18), versus $(0.14) in Q2 2025 and $(0.07) in Q1 2026. A $11.7 million debt extinguishment charge was identified as a major driver of the quarterly loss, highlighting financing and refinancing risk.
Liquidity and financing remain material risks
The 10-Q's Item 1A does not identify specific new risk-factor revisions and instead directs investors to the 2025 Form 10-K and subsequent 10-Qs. The company did, however, file a new Oaktree credit agreement dated May 12, 2026, underscoring continued reliance on financing arrangements.
Potential insider-plan share supply
Two executive Rule 10b5-1 sales plans may sell up to 75,000 shares and 57,992 shares, or 132,992 shares in aggregate, beginning November 10, 2026 and October 9, 2026, respectively; no shares had been sold under either plan as of the report date.

Guidance

What they said about what is next.

Full-year 2026 revenue guidance was maintained at $46 million-$50 million, and non-GAAP adjusted EBITDA loss guidance was maintained at $35 million-$30 million. No numeric EPS guidance was provided.
